Dipan Haria named a Director at ChemQuest

03 July 2023

The ChemQuest Group, a global consulting firm focused on tailored business strategy and optimisation, technology acceleration, market intelligence and M&A advisory services for the speciality materials industry, is pleased to announce that Dipan Haria has joined the company as a Director.

An experienced leader focused on accelerating revenue, profitability and strategic growth, Haria’s expertise spans operational and business management to strategic planning. Following a career filled with significant success in executive leadership, change management and new business development, he will support ChemQuest’s Business Strategy & Transformation, M&A Advisory Services, and Operational & Manufacturing Efficiencies pillars.

Haria most recently served as Business Director for Sherwin-Williams AF EMEA, where he was responsible for the aftermarket division’s accelerated growth in the region. Following Sherwin-Williams’ acquisition of Valspar Corp., he managed the integration of the acquired division within EMEA while also launching a long-term strategy plan for the region and initiating efficient cost controls.

“The combination of Dipan’s accomplished career in multiple industries and his considerable background in consulting is a great asset for ChemQuest. I’m looking forward to his contributions across a number of client projects, particularly as we continue to expand in Europe,” said ChemQuest CEO Daniel Murad.

Based in the UK, Haria received a bachelor’s degree in economics and operational research with a subsequent MBA from the University of Manchester. He is a certified Lean Six Sigma Green Belt.
